The tax-rate lookup cache in the Breva checkout service worries me. Entries are keyed only by region code, so a stale or poisoned entry would apply the wrong rate to every order in that region until expiry. Please verify: TTLs are short enough to bound exposure, negative lookups aren't cached, and the refresh path revalidates against the signed rate feed rather than trusting upstream blindly. Also confirm eviction is size-bounded so an attacker can't churn the keyspace. Current cache settings for review:

limits module of yagaf-yajef:
RATE_LIMITS = {
    "novwyn": 950,
    "wenath": 428,
    "prawyn": 413,
    "gorvan": 539,
    "praael": 870,
    "drumir": 113,
    "gordor": 439,
}

Subject: DR drill prep — log sampling for Chattervane

Hi Priya-review,

Before Thursday's disaster-recovery drill, please double-check the sampling config I pushed for Chattervane. The service emits roughly 40k lines per minute, so I've set head-based sampling at 5% with error-level lines always retained. During the drill we'll restore the Loglume archive node from cold storage, which requires unlocking the sealed recovery volume. For the drill only, the passphrase is documented below.

unlock words, kafog-tajof: ulador-ulaael-kasvan

# Exportsvc Environments — Spreadsheet Export Memory

Exportsvc renders spreadsheet exports for Cartwheel Books. Large exports (>50k rows) spike heap usage; staging has half the memory of prod, so OOMs appear there first. Don't advise customers to retry immediately — the worker needs ~2 min to recycle. Support can check current row caps per environment before escalating. Streaming mode is on in prod only; staging still buffers whole sheets. Each environment's limits are set via the config block below.

service settings:
druwyn:
  log_level: debug
  metrics_host: metrics.druwyn.tolvaqlabs.internal
  pool_size: 32